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
825514329 298 68437526497 81190580
8349 143176404 29832170
8349 143176404 29832170
274374 708475 786 53513 3657
All about undefined
Interested in learning more?
8349 143176404 29832170
274374 708475 786 53513 3657
See more
919962 97
649 31310402 73 4065217754
See more
951 352 096327714
419 45150 174690843 88664353
See more